SWIMMING
WAITEMATA CLUB’S GALA HANDICAPS FOR TO-NIGHT There is nothing wrong with the } comprehensive programme drawn up ‘ for decision at the first carnival of the year to be given in the Tepid Baths to-night by the Amateur Swimming Club. The public may be assured of an enjoyable evening’s sport and a large attendance is expected. The programme includes events for tiny tots, juniors, intermediate and seniors, and all the best of Auckland’s swimmers will be seen in action. Interest should attach to the men’s 220 yards handicap, and the ladies’ 50 yards handicap, which will see excellent swimming. A water polo match, Parnell and Waitemata, should prove an interesting contest. The handicaps are: Club Handicap, 50yds.—J. Enwright, L. Fairgray, H. C. Watson, scr.; A. E. Baird, Id. V. Cunnold, J.
